About the role

  • Clean and maintain all Pools and bodies of water on the property.
  • Adheres to all Company, Safety and Department policies and procedures.
  • Fosters team work and provides excellent guest service, anticipates guest needs to exceed guest expectations.
  • Builds brand loyalty by living the JW Marriott Core Values.

Requirements

  • Minimum one year experience maintaining commercial pools and spas preferred.
  • Able to adjust and balance pool and spa water chemistry.
  • Three years’ experience working in a resort preferred.
  • Basic knowledge of building maintenance.
  • Able to solve problems using basic trouble shooting skills.
  • Responsible for the safety of him/her self and others.
  • Knowledge of SDS, occupational hazards and applicable safety hazards.
  • Basic knowledge and handling of pool and spa chemicals.
  • Knowledge of basic methods and practices used in preventative maintenance and repair work.
  • Ability to operate power tools.
  • Ability to communicate verbally and in writing with associates, guests, and vendors.
  • Ability to demonstrate outstanding guest service at all times both internal and external.
  • Ability to assist in the maintenance of work orders and chemical records.
  • Ability to accomplish tasks within strict deadlines.
  • Ability to continually seek improvement in results.
  • Basic skill in diagnosing and repair of applicable equipment.
